My 97 2dr. Tahoe leaks on the passenger side also. I back into my driveway which has a slight slope. I think the water is flowing down the roof into the top of the passenger door through the seal at the top of the door right by the windshield on mine. Is it possible that yours is leaking the same way? I get a lot of water on the floor in front of passenger seat and just behind it against the passenger side.
